The Market Reality of Isack Hadjar Collectibles
Isack Hadjar is driving one of the most volatile and speculative segments in the Formula 1 collectibles market today. After a breakout 2025 rookie campaign with Visa Cash App Racing Bulls that included a maiden podium at the Dutch Grand Prix, Hadjar earned a massive promotion to the senior Oracle Red Bull Racing team for 2026. **Isack Hadjar vs. Antonelli and Verstappen** Hadjar’s market is defined entirely by prospect premium. Much like [Kimi Antonelli](/collectors-gear/andrea-kimi-antonelli-collectibles) at Mercedes, collectors are buying into his future potential to win World Championships. While [Max Verstappen](/collectors-gear/max-verstappen-collectibles) holds the established dominant market share at Red Bull, Hadjar represents the high-upside alternative. If he can consistently operate near Verstappen's pace, demand for his early collectibles may strengthen. If he struggles under the pressure of the senior seat, the current speculative premium could retrace quickly. For the advanced collector, navigating the Hadjar landscape means targeting his early Formula 2 trading cards, securing artifacts from his 2025 Racing Bulls rookie season, and keeping up with the official Red Bull Racing merchandise ecosystem.

The Isack Hadjar Trading Card Market
To collect Isack Hadjar effectively, you must look backward into the Formula 2 card market. **The 2023 Topps Chrome F2 Prospect Card** Hadjar's card timeline is refreshingly clean compared to drivers who debuted before Topps acquired the F1 license. His key early Topps-era cards appear to come from the Formula 2 subset of the 2023 Topps Chrome Formula 1 release. Many collectors are likely to treat this as his premier early Topps-era card, but buyers should verify the exact checklist, parallels, autograph status, and population data before paying a premium. His 2026 promotion to the senior Red Bull team has increased attention on high-grade color parallels, especially low-numbered examples.
The Current Merchandise Ecosystem
Hadjar’s merchandise ecosystem requires navigating two different teams and apparel partners. **The Racing Bulls Era (2025)** During his rookie year, Hadjar's teamwear was tied to Visa Cash App Racing Bulls and featured prominent branding from HUGO / HUGO BOSS. Because he transitioned to Red Bull Racing for 2026, his 2025 Racing Bulls apparel may become harder to source through primary channels, making it increasingly collectible as a marker of his debut season. **Oracle Red Bull Racing (2026-Present)** With his promotion to the senior team, his official apparel is now produced by Castore, Red Bull Racing's official teamwear partner. You can source standard team caps, polos, and jackets featuring his driver number (#6) and Red Bull branding directly through the Red Bull Racing Official Store and the F1 Store.

How do I know if my Isack Hadjar autograph is real?
Due to the rise in forgeries surrounding highly touted prospects, an autograph should only be trusted if it is certified by a major third-party authenticator (like PSA/DNA, JSA, or Beckett) or if it comes directly from a verified first-party source like F1 Authentics or Topps.
